Drive Reduction

A theory in psychology suggesting that psychological needs create an aroused state that drives an organism to reduce that need by engaging in some goal-directed behavior.

Motivated Behaviors

Actions driven by internal desires and needs, such as hunger or achievement, guiding the organism towards specific goals.

Physiological Needs

Basic physical requirements including air, water, food, shelter, and sleep, necessary for survival.

Instinct Theory

A psychological perspective suggesting that certain human behaviors are innate and driven by evolutionary pressures.
